PROCEDURE

实验过程

4-Bromo-3-iodo-1-methyl-1H-pyrrolo[2,3-b]pyridine (D7) (1.1 g, 3.26 mmol), 1,2-dimethyl-6-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)indoline (970 mg, 3.55 mmol), bis(triphenylphosphine) palladium(II) chloride (0.229 g, 0.326 mmol) and 2M sodium carbonate aqueous solution (16.32 mL, 32.6 mmol) were suspended in DMF (10 mL), ACN (10 mL) and DCM (5 mL). This was degassed under nitrogen for 10 mins before being heated to 70° C. and left stirring at this temperature for 30 mins. The reaction mixture was partitioned between ethyl acetate/water (ca. 40 mL each). The aqueous layer was separated and extracted with ethyl acetate (ca. 25 mL twice). The combined organic layer were dried over MgSO4 and concentrated. The residue was purified using chromatography on silica, eluting with a gradient of 0-40% ethyl acetate in cyclohexane to afford title compound (544 mg). LCMS (A): m/z (M+H)+ 356/358, C18H18BrN3 requires 355/357 (acidic).
